In Old Chicago

In Old Chicago depicts a fictionalized narrative surrounding the 1871 Great Chicago Fire. The film features Alice Brady as Mrs. O’Leary, alongside Tyrone Power and Don Ameche portraying her sons. It was notable for being one of the highest-budget productions at its release in 1938.

Alive

The 1993 film depicts the aftermath of a 1972 plane crash in the Andes Mountains involving a Uruguayan rugby team. Filmed in British Columbia, it portrays the struggles of survivors who faced extreme conditions and made perilous decisions after the disaster. Technical advisor Nando Parrado contributed to the film's accuracy based on the original event.
